05/21/2004 05:16 PMI've had my share of tasting menus but last night's six-course tasting
menu at Eleven Madison Park was one of the best. With wonderful big
windows looking onto the lush Madison Square Park, and an interior
filled with flowers of all kinds, Eleven Madison Park's atmosphere got
the evening off to a great start. The champagne that followed
continued the thrill. Usually the tasting menu is a series of small
plates, demonstrating the breadth and depth of the kitchen. At Eleven
Madison Park, the breadth is more visible because they don't serve
everyone the same dish. So each course was actually one thing for
Jason and something different for me. Like a creamy pea flan with
morels for one and asparagus with goat cheese for the other. Or skate
in brown butter and cod. Arctic char and salmon. Each course we ate
half of what was on the plate, then switched. So the six-course menu
(which actually eight courses counting the tuna tartare amuse bouche
and the chocolate soufflé) ended up providing eleven different
things to eat.
And wowzers, but where they good! The pea flan was creamy and sweet
and the most beautiful shade of green. The four fish courses were each
distinct, each wonderful. And the only course that was the same for
both of us was a côte du boeuf -- beef -- that was perhaps the
best piece of meat I've ever eaten in my life. It was such a great
experience to have so many textures, so many flavors -- and with the
wine flight we had to accompany it, so many different wine tastes --
that I wonder why I'd ever want just a larger plate of one thing. I am
fully subscribed to the Thomas Keller school of thought when it comes
to portion size: three or four bites is a wonderful amount, enough
that you experience it and yet not so much your tongue tires of the
flavors. Each last bite leaves you wanting more. And yet the next
course comes and it's another exiting adventure and new flavors. I can
still nearly taste the pea flan on my tongue!
I definitely recommend Eleven Madison Park and hope to have the
pleasure of dining again there someday.

James Madison Papers
James Madison Papers
04/02/2005 07:30 AMJames Madison Papershttp://
memory.loc.gov/ammem/collections/madison_papers/The
Library of Congress announced the release of the James Madison Papers,
now available on the Library's American Memory Web at the above link.
The James Madison Papers from the Manuscript Division at the Library
of Congress consist of approximately 12,000 items captured in some
72,000 digital images. They document the life of the man who came to
be known as the "Father of the Constitution" through correspondence,
personal notes, drafts of letters and legislation, an autobiography,
legal and financial documents, and miscellaneous manuscripts. The
collection is organized into six series dating from 1723 to 1836.
Beginning with a selection of his father's letters, the series moves
through Madison's years as a student, and as a member of the Virginia
House of Delegates and include extensive notes of the debates during
his three-year term in the Continental Congress (1779-82). Notes and a
memoranda document Madison's pivotal role in the Constitutional
Convention of 1787 and the Virginia ratification convention of 1788.
Other materials reflect the nine years that Madison spent in the House
of Representatives and his tenure as Secretary of State during Thomas
Jefferson's presidency. Correspondence and notes trace his two terms
as the fourth president of the United States, illuminating the origins
and course of the War of 1812 and the post-war years of his presidency
and subsequent retirement. The collection also includes a complete
copy of Thomas Jefferson's notes from the Continental Congress of
1776. Notable correspondents include Dolley Payne Madison, Thomas
Jefferson, James Monroe, Alexander Hamilton, George Washington, Edmund
Randolph, Noah Webster, and Secretary of War James Armstrong, whose
correspondence with Madison fills an entire series. This has been

U.K.'s National Archives Gathering Steam
U.K.'s National Archives Gathering Steam
09/10/2004 05:47 AMU.K.'s National Archives Gathering Steamhttp://www.kablenet.com/kd.nsf/Frontpage/08C4FD17BABE24DA80256EF6003
D4B78?OpenDocument The U.K.'s National Archives has
pledged to put 1,000 years of history on the Web by 2007, creating a
single "gateway" that will enable other archives, museums, libraries
and universities to find information online 24 hours a day. The
National Archives was created last year by merging the Public Record
Office and the Historical Manuscripts Commission. "In its first year,
National Archives has created the first ever online archives of
government Web sites and made over 3.5m documents available online,"
says National Archives chief executive Sarah Tyacke. In pursuing its
ambitious goal the National Archives plans to improve the way records
are managed and selected and will launch a campaign to raise public
awareness and understanding of archives. Eventually, the organization
will provide digital archive services to anyone who's a history buff,
says Tyacke.

Who's Hot Today? Cincinnati; Henderson,
Ky.; Tokyo
Who's Hot Today? Cincinnati; Henderson,
Ky.; Tokyo
06/17/2005 03:18 PM Cincinnati, Ohio, tries sponsorship model: A small firm in Cincinnati
is gathering sponsors to fund free Wi-Fi in a number of places around
town. Roadrunner is handling installation. The article describes the
founder calling it a public/private partnership, but it's all private
businesses involved so far, although they will apparently be gaining
access to public buildings and spaces to deploy the hotspots.
Henderson, Kentucky, just in time for blues festival: Downtown
Henderson has free Wi-Fi at the riverfront and two parks. This allows
visitors to W.C. Handy Blues and Barbecue Festival to have Wi-Fi with
their ribs. Tokyo, Japan, will have 2,200 power-line mounted access
points: The Livedoor Company is setting up the network around Tokyo
charging less than $5 per month (¥525) for unlimited access. Fuji
Television will use the service to send video back from Tokyo
locations to its studios. It commences in late July within what's
described as the entire JR Yamanote Loop Line commuter train's service
area by October. Lievdoor wants 1 million customers. They'll invest
¥700 million (US$6.5 million), but plan ¥10 to ¥15
billion (US$90 to $140 million) for a national service. [link via Keio
Oyama]...

CongratulationsNow to Ohio
CongratulationsNow to Ohio
09/09/2004 11:56 PMDang, those Ohio people are kicking butt again. Exhibit A: KnowItNow.
"KnowItNow is a live online information service provided free of
charge for the citizens of Ohio by the State Library of Ohio and your
local public library. Professional librarians are available 24 hours a
day, seven days a week to answer your reference questions and assist
you in finding information....
Librarians around the state staff the KnowItNow service. During
regular library hours staff working in Ohios public libraries
(click here to learn if your local library participates) monitor the
service and respond to your questions. After hours, the KnowItNow
After Dark team of professional librarians provides high quality
information service even in the 'wee hours' of the morning. Online
tutors are also available and ready to assist students with homework
from 2 p.m. to 10 p.m. seven days a week.
KnowItNow is available 24 hours a day, seven days a week. General
Reference assistance is available during all hours. Specialists in the
subjects of business, foreign languages, genealogy, government
information, health, history, law, literature, music and art, science,
technology and the social sciences are available from 9:00 am to 5:30
pm Monday - Saturday. Questions in these specialties may be asked
anytime but may be referred to specialists for next day response.
Tutoring service from online professional tutors is available from
2 p.m. to 10 p.m. seven days a week. Some questions may be referred to
the online tutors during this time."
I learned about this service earlier today when I talked with Brad
Stephens from the NOLA Regional
Library System in Ohio. We partner with Brad and NOLA for ListenIllinois (by the way,
the third enrollment period is open now!), and I'm always intrigued to
hear what he's up to. He and his staff have been central to getting
this service up and running, and what a service it is.
Brad was justifiably proud to tell me KnowItNow has contracted with
62 librarians who basically telecommute to cover all of those 24/7
hours. They're the first such service to keep all of the hours
in-house (so-to-speak) and not outsource them. They estimate they're
going to handle 10,000-12,000 questions per month, which will
make a great success story. It's heartening to see such cohesive,
well-done statewide efforts such as this one, although it's a sad
reminder of how splintered online reference has become in
Illinois.
I also like how KnowItNow
is the third piece of a trifecta that includes HomeworkNow (homework help) and
ReadThisNow (reader's
advisory). All of the sites are nicely done, too - attractive and
useful. Big-time congratulations to everyone involved!
